The 2016 Olympics are still weeks away, but one member of Team USA is already assured of making history, reports TODAY.
Ibtihaj Muhammad, a 30-year-old American fencer, will be the first Muslim woman to represent the nation at the games while wearing a hijab.
Muhammad said to Shape magazine, “I wanted to further challenge that notion that Muslim girls and women don't participate in sports or aren't involved in sports at the elite level. I wanted Muslim girls to know they can be a part of Team USA."
While she does hope her competing in the Olympics inspires others to follow, she acknowledges the financial demands can be a great burden. 
Muhammad notes there are a number of community and corporate entities willing to help cover the costs involved in the development of promising athletes, according to CNN Money.
